What is a Certified Window Installer?

Certified window installers are professionals who have gone through specific training and certification processes that verify their skills and knowledge associated to the installation of doors and windows. They stick to market standards, guaranteeing that setups are done correctly, securely, and in compliance with pertinent guidelines. Here are some essential elements of their certifications:

  • Training Programs: Certified installers usually complete training programs that cover numerous elements of window installation, including structural integrity, security requirements, and energy efficiency.
  • Official Certification: After completing training, they receive accreditation from recognized market companies or manufacturers, which frequently requires passing an evaluation.
  • Continuing Education: Many accreditation bodies require ongoing education to stay updated on technological developments and current best practices within the market.

Why Choose Certified Window Installers?

Selecting certified window installers uses house owners a broad range of advantages that can substantially affect the total result of their tasks. Below are some reasons hiring certified specialists is a smart choice:

1. Quality Assurance

Certified installers possess the skills and knowledge necessary to carry out premium setups. They understand the complexities of window positioning, sealing, and insulation, which is vital for preventing air and water leaks. This attention to information makes sure that windows carry out optimally and contribute to energy performance.

2. Warranty Protection

Many window producers partner with certified installers. This suggests that if a window is installed by a certified professional, it often includes a different service warranty that covers installation issues. If non-certified installers do the installation, guarantees might be voided, leaving homeowners accountable for any repair work.

3. Regulative Compliance

Certified window installers recognize with local structure codes and regulations. They ensure that all setups comply with these laws, assisting homeowners prevent costly fines and legal troubles due to non-compliance.

4. Enhanced Energy Efficiency

Proper installation is necessary for window performance. Certified installers are trained to lessen air leaks, install energy-efficient windows correctly, and optimize insulation. This can result in minimized energy expenses and an improved environmental footprint.

5. Safety Considerations

Installing windows can position safety dangers, specifically when working at heights or dealing with heavy products. Certified installers are trained in safety procedures, lowering the danger of accidents and injuries during the installation procedure.

How to Find Certified Window Installers

Finding a certified window installer can be a simple procedure if property owners follow a couple of crucial steps:

  1. Research Various Certifications: Look for installers certified by trusted organizations such as the American Window and Door Institute (AWDI) or the InstallationMasters program.
  2. Ask for Recommendations: Seek referrals from buddies, household, or neighbors who have just recently had actually windows installed. Personal experiences can supply important insights.
  3. Check Online Reviews: Websites like Angie's List, Yelp, and Better Business Bureau can use reviews and rankings for local certified installers.
  4. Get Multiple Quotes: Don't choose the first contractor. Gathering multiple quotes permits homeowners to compare rates, services, and warranties used.
  5. Validate Credentials: Always ask prospective contractors for proof of their accreditations, insurance protection, and references. This action makes sure that house owners are hiring certified specialists.

Frequently asked questions

1. What credentials should I look for in a certified window installer?

Homeowners should try to find certifications from recognized organizations, together with proof of insurance coverage, and pertinent experience in window setups.

2. How do I understand if my window installers are certified?

You can ask the installers straight for proof of their certifications or go to the accreditation company's website for a list of certified specialists.

3. What makes installation by certified specialists worth the extra cost?

The proficiency of certified installers can avoid issues associated with inappropriate installation, which might result in greater costs in repair work, ineffectiveness, and service warranty voids in the long run.

4. Are all window installation companies certified?

No, not all window installation companies use certified installers. It's important to inquire clearly about accreditations before hiring.

5. Can I install windows myself if I have standard handyman abilities?

While some property owners have successfully set up windows themselves, it's advised to employ certified professionals to ensure security and compliance with policies.
